sys.argv=sys.argv[1:]
if len(sys.argv) < 4:
- print "Not enough parameters given"
+ print "ERR: not enough parameters given"
print "move.py [options] src-tree dst-tree package [package2 package3 ...]"
print "\nOptions:"
print " -nb Do not check if builds are finished.\n"
ftpio.connect('move')
if not ftpio.lock(sys.argv[1], True):
- print "%s tree already locked" % sys.argv[1]
+ print "ERR: %s tree already locked" % sys.argv[1]
sys.exit(1)
if not ftpio.lock(sys.argv[2], True):
ftpio.unlock(sys.argv[1])
- print "%s tree already locked" % sys.argv[2]
+ print "ERR: %s tree already locked" % sys.argv[2]
sys.exit(1)
try:
'Amount: %d\n\n---- Moved:\n\n') % (sys.argv[1], sys.argv[2], len(pkgs)))
for name in sorted(pkgs.keys()):
- m.write_line('%s: %s' % (name, ', '.join(pkgs[name])))
+ m.write_line('%s ---- %s' % (name, ', '.join(pkgs[name])))
m.send()